I have a 500gb portable HDD and I was wondering if I can plug it in and be able to watch all the videos I have on the HDD on my Acer iconia tab a100? I don't have the right cords to test it myself buy I would like to know before o go out and buy them.
 
As far as I know, this requires "USB Host" mode which the A100 lacks (but the A500 possesses).

And also AFAIK, the ICS (Android 4.0) update and recent firmware updates did not change this fact (so it is appears likely that the lack of functionality is hardware based).

It is a shame, as sites like Amazon are vague about the use of USB, mixing terminology for copying files to the Acer itself vs. playing files off an external drive. But I think it simply does not work on the A100, even if the external HDD is fully powered on its own.
